So, for lining up my cuts i literally do all my CP design on my computer with a file like this:

This was used for the woody cab and my big bad podium

the easiest thing to do is just move the buttons untill they seem right for you

print out the full page

Tape it to the wood
and just drill right throught the paper
Yeah it tears, but it works great for proper layouts


Its viewed vertical cause it prints right from paint to scale that way

I would just grab a new peice of wood and re-drill it

P.S. dont trust the joystick bolt holes allways use a joystick base to mark/make those holes or they never line up
